Chelsea's offer of £15 million fell short of AC Milan's £25 million valuation for the 29-year-old French goalkeeper. Despite this, Maignan is said to be growing frustrated with his current team.
According to reports, Maignan has given his current club an ultimatum. If AC Milan does not accept a suitable offer from Chelsea, he will leave the team as a free agent when his contract expires at the end of the next season.
Chelsea remains optimistic about reaching a deal with Maignan and is hoping to finalize the transfer before the FIFA Club World Cup.
